TICKET #—— Missed pick-up, prototype shipment.

The scheduled collection of the Veylan R2 prototype units for Bramhall Test Labs did not occur yesterday; the driver reported to the wrong dock at the Osprey Park site. The crates remain in secure storage and are cleared for release. Please rebook for tomorrow morning and confirm the assigned driver by name. The hand-over instruction for the courier is noted below.

courier memo of yajef-bajep: the frawyn jordor courier leaves the norwyn ledger at gate 2781 under passcode 330769

### Catalogue Import Endpoint

The `/v2/catalogue/import` endpoint on the Shelfwright service accepts batched MARC-ish records from branch libraries in the Quillmont network and normalises them into the central index. Imports are idempotent per batch ID, so retries are safe — handy, since branch uplinks are flaky. From a security angle, note that imports run with write access to the full catalogue, so treat the credential carefully. Requests must be authenticated with the key below.

app token of fajop-fahif = qvz4-AnML

- [ ] Verify that all legacy cron jobs slated for migration to the Brackenfell workflow engine are inventoried and disabled before key generation begins. Reviewers must confirm that no scheduled task retains write access to the ceremony host, and that the workflow definitions replacing them carry signed manifests. Once the migration freeze is attested by two reviewers, unseal the ceremony ledger using the recovery passphrase recorded below.

strongbox words: ralath-julox-fenmir